Heads up: if the Lintrock baseline file in the Quarrow repo drifts from main, CI fails with a "stale baseline" error even when the code is fine. Quick fix is to regenerate the baseline on a clean checkout and re-push. If a customer build is blocked, confirm the failing run matches the token below before escalating.

build token for yadug-yagag: htk21_c863c33eb8b82c0c9c152

[ ] Key ceremony step 7 — DedupeDeck sealing. Quick one for you, release manager: before we re-key the alert deduplicator, make sure DedupeDeck has drained its suppression window and the Quillhaven on-call rotation has acked the freeze. Flip the maintenance flag, watch the pager stay quiet for five minutes (seriously, wait the full five), then generate the new sealing key in the vault console. Once Marta from the ceremony panel countersigns, jot the recovery passphrase down below.

vault phrase of fafop-hahop = ralys-kasion-normir-belix-silys-fendor

Ticket #4471 — Waveform preview vault locked

The audio waveform preview service in Soundline renders clips from the Harbrook asset vault. After last night's maintenance window, the vault re-locked itself and preview generation is failing with a credentials error. New team members: this is expected behavior after any restart; the vault requires manual unlock before the renderer can fetch clips. Open the Soundline admin panel, select the Harbrook vault, and enter the recovery passphrase below.

unlock words, fawig-bagef: olidor-holir-istox-holath-tamys-quenion-giliel

Slimming the Varnholt base image is the right call, but the security angle matters more than size. Dropping the shell and package manager from the runtime stage removes most of our attack surface; please confirm the scanner still resolves the distro metadata after the strip. Also pin the builder digest — tag drift bit us on the Kestrelline pipeline last quarter. The multi-stage split looks clean otherwise. One request: document the layer budget thresholds inline. The values we agreed on are below.

tuning constants:
RATE_LIMITS = {
    "istox": 465,
    "wendor": 846,
    "novvan": 466,
    "julok": 655,
    "sorax": 651,
    "belath": 752,
    "druax": 1007,
}